I agree with mainaman up top there.....10 light passes, stop. Strop and shave a one inch patch of your cheek. Is it smooth? Yes...ok good. No....continue. 10 more light laps on the 16K. Stop. strop and shave test another one inch patch of your cheek. Smooth? yes...stop. No? Go to the 8K. Do 5 light passes on the 8K, and 5 on the 16K....how about now?
Start with your highest grit stone first, and use it to determine wether you need to drop into the heavier grits.
